Merge branch 'example-wait' into 'main'
example: Wait a bit before ending Closes #65 See merge request !85
View Articleci: Switch build to bookworm / byzantium
Use Debian bookworm for the tests and PureOS byzantium for the package build We use the arm64 builder as the amd64 one fails to find a shell in the bookworm image.
View ArticleMerge branch 'update-ci' into 'main'
ci: Switch build to bookworm / byzantium See merge request !91
View ArticleMerge branch 'sid' into 'main'
Add a missing dependencies for the tests to pass on Debian sid See merge request !92
View ArticleSwitch library documentation to gi-docgen
Switch from gtk-doc to gi-docgen for the library documentation and adjust the source files accordingly. We don't bother about the daemon doc headers as they're not built into any docs atm. Closes: #56
View ArticleInclude specifications in the documentation
Now that we can use markdown easily add them as they provide help to the developer what events exist, etc.
View ArticleMerge branch 'gi-docgen' into 'main'
Switch library documentation to gi-docgen Closes #56 See merge request !94
View Articlefeedback-profile: Allow to update profiles
Allow to add feedbacks from a profile to another one
View Articlefeedback-theme: Allow to update theme
New profiles are added, existing profiles updated. This will allow to merge themes.
View Articlefeedback-theme: Allow to get and set parent theme name
If set the parent theme's feedbackd and profiles should be merged into this theme.
View ArticleRecursively load themes
Themes (other than the default theme) can specify a `parent-name` in the json file. This theme will be used as a base for the theme. Events and profiles of the children override those in the parents....
View Articlemanager: Don't load theme in constructor
Loading the theme can trigger calls to fbd_feedback_manager_get_default() which then results in an endless look as the object isn't fully initialized in constructed. Instead do the setup in main()...
View ArticleMerge branch 'merge-themes' into 'main'
Implement recursive theme expansion and custom theme loading Closes #38 See merge request !93
View ArticleMerge branch 'man-page' into 'main'
doc: feedback stops when client disconnects See merge request !96
View Article
More Pages to Explore .....